# Mergeline Environments

Mergeline dedupes customer records across three environments: dev, staging, prod. Matching rules identical everywhere; only staging has fuzzy-match logging enabled, which a reviewer flagged as a data-exposure risk. Prod purges match candidates after 24h. Access is role-gated per environment. Current per-environment settings are listed below.

settings of yawif-yafop:
[druys]
port = 9000
region = south-3
host = druys.zemvarsoft.internal
team = frador
timeout_ms = 3000
retries = 4

☐ Reception moved to ground floor (Marlowe House). Old Level 2 desk is closed. Send your new starter straight to the ground-floor desk for sign-in and badge photo. Lobby turnstiles stay locked until the badge prints. For the interim, the side staff door by the lifts opens with the pass code below.

badge for yahif-bahaf: bdg-XUBUM-7

**Handover — Tamsin to night shift**

Bike cage latch is sticking; lift and pull. Parking gates on manual until the controller is replaced — close both at 22:00, log it in the binder. Gritter van arrives around 05:30, let it through the west gate only. Gate keypad accepts the temporary code below.

door code, tajof-kageg: bdg-QVDCE-3